AMW and NewHolland India sign up for marketing NewHolland Tractors in Sri Lanka

Associated Motor Ways Ltd. and New Holland Fiat India, part of CNH Industrial have entered into a partnership Agreement on 18 December 2013 to market NewHolland Tractors in Sri Lanka to bring about quality enrichment in the agricultural mechanisation in Sri Lanka. CNH, an amalgamation of the Case IH and New Holland brands, has a worldwide reputation and expertise and consists of brands and products with a rich history of over 170 years. From tractors and combines, excavators, wheel loaders, trucks, buses, firefighting and civil protection vehicles to powertrain solutions for on and off road and marine, the group designs, produces and sells ‘machines for work’. AMW, a long standing trusted family name for all motor vehicle needs in Sri Lanka has partnered with CNH in a bid to bring to Sri Lanka a wider range of equipment from New Holland Fiat India’s state of the art plant at Greater Noida. This plant, spread across 60 acres is fashioned after the many International plants found across the world. The Greater Noida plant has been awarded various ISO certifications and aggressively drives Health, Safety and Quality initiatives and applies world class manufacturing methodologies. Having sustained their record as agents for leading automobile manufacturers such as Nissan, Suzuki, Piaggio, Renault and Yamaha, AMW continues to raise the bar in standards and is currently the agent on record for British Petroleum, Castrol, Goodyear tyres, Marathon, Epic, and Sonax products.
